What does ADOCC mean in MILITARY


The Advanced Deep Operations Coordination Center (ADOCC) is a state-of-the-art command and control platform for enhanced operational management. ADOCC mostly used in an acronym Military in Category Governmental that means Advanced Deep Operations Coordination Center

Shorthand: ADOCC,
Full Form: Advanced Deep Operations Coordination Center
